An iceberg twice the size of London lasted 40 years at sea. Its time is up

A colossal Antarctic iceberg that broke off in 1986 and weighed nearly a trillion tonnes is finally disintegrating in the South Atlantic. Scientists say it will vanish completely within weeks. A trillion tonnes of ice that broke off Antarctica the same year Chernobyl exploded is nearing its end, dissolving in the warm waters of the South Atlantic after four decades of defying every prediction scientists threw at it.
